What you need to know about Tifore Island

Nestled in the serene waters of Indonesia, Tifore Island offers a secluded paradise for divers and nature enthusiasts. Located in North Maluku, this island is renowned for its crystal-clear waters, teeming with vibrant marine life and stunning coral formations. The island's pristine reefs are home to a diverse array of species, from colorful reef fish to majestic pelagics, making it a must-visit destination for diving enthusiasts.

What sets Tifore Island apart is its untouched beauty and tranquil environment, providing an ideal escape from the bustling tourist spots. For non-divers, the island offers breathtaking beaches and lush landscapes perfect for snorkeling, kayaking, and beachcombing. The island's remoteness ensures a peaceful retreat, where visitors can reconnect with nature and experience the raw beauty of Indonesia's lesser-known jewels.

Interesting facts about Tifore Island

Getting there: The best way to reach Tifore Island is via liveaboard trips that offer seamless access to its remote dive sites. Alternatively, private boat charters from nearby islands can be arranged.

Best time to visit Tifore Island: The optimal time for diving is from April to November when the water temperature ranges from 27°C to 30°C (81°F to 86°F), providing perfect conditions for marine life sightings.

Diving Conditions: Expect water depths ranging from 5 to 40 meters (16 to 131 feet) with mild to moderate currents. Visibility can reach up to 30 meters (98 feet), making it ideal for underwater photography.
